Output d6af49656d4ba10120efc6b0d3b1c8d10a0d389ee1762bc3e38f3e68385e656b:0

value
5351877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fc2b0e7a19e9627ebe47b94ee4c9ca9b6002bec OP_EQUAL
address
3LdZ2d5bYmRJr4py96BDXVzswUALus9AeG
transaction
d6af49656d4ba10120efc6b0d3b1c8d10a0d389ee1762bc3e38f3e68385e656b
spent
true